WebThe Arts and Crafts movement owes its origin directly to the work of William Morris and John Ruskin. In 1880,William Morris, who was then president of the Birmingham Society of Arts and the School of Design gave a lecture at Birmingham Town Hall entitled ‘Labour and Pleasure versus Labour and Sorrow’. WebA system of elementary Branch schools in Birmingham teaching art and design to children from as young as 12 had first been started in the mid 1850s. The success of these continued to grow with 15 such schools existing in the city in 1900. Enrolments continued to increase until the First World War, after which the School became the College of ...
